Yanhua Li is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Yanhua Li has authored 96 papers receiving a total of 2.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 27 papers in Molecular Biology, 24 papers in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ment and 23 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Yanhua Li's work include Algal biology and biofuel production (16 papers), Supercapacitor Materials and Fabrication (15 papers) and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(8 papers). Yanhua Li is often cited by papers focused on Algal biology and biofuel production (16 papers), Supercapacitor Materials and Fabrication (15 papers) and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(8 papers). Yanhua Li coll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Hong Kong. Yanhua Li's co-authors include Suqin Liu, Miguel A. Esteban, Ting Zhou, Duanqing Pei, Yinghua Huang, Jiayin Yang, Jenny C. Y. Ho, Qiang Zhuang, Ya Zhang and Xichen Bao and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Nature Communications and S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ología.
